    Kalimantan, Borneo

    Rimba Lodge

    Orang-utans, eco-friendly and deep in the rainforest

    The natural, remote location of Rimba Lodge is clear the moment you arrive. Gliding into the jetty by boat – the only way to access the lodge – you are welcomed into the jungle by the resident macaques and probiscis monkeys.

    Your days here are spent waking to birdsong and the cry of gibbons before travelling by klokok – a wooden boat – to meet fascinating orang-utans in the wild. Meanwhile, nights can be enjoyed on safaris spotting tarsiers and the vibrant visions of fireflies and glowing mushrooms.

    Perched right on the Sekonyer River, bordering the Tanjung Puting National Park, this eco timber lodge houses five raised pavillions which include clean, comfortable rooms plus a restaurant serving tasty local meals.
